Brighton, Huddersfield Town play out goalless draw

Brighton & Hove Albion draw with Huddersfield Town in the Championship.

Brighton & Hove Albion played out a goalless draw with Huddersfield Town in the Championship this evening.

After a slow start, Brighton defender Greg Halford had the game's first real opportunity, but his strike hit the side-netting after Leon Best's flick following a corner.

Nakhi Wells went close for the visitors, but his attempt from the side of the box was kept out by David Stockdale.

Minutes later, Mustapha Carayol almost opened the scoring for Brighton, but his shot struck the bar after Bruno's cross found the midfielder in the middle of the box.

Shortly after half time, Joao Teixeira angled a shot from the right side of the box, but narrowly missed as the home side increased the pressure.

Few chances of note were created in the second half, with Wells's first-half attempt the only shot registered on target in the first 80 minutes.

Wells then had a chance to grab the winner with under 10 minutes to go, but saw his shot stopped by Stockdale.

A few moments later, Stockdale denied Jacob Butterfield's effort before Wells pounced on the rebound, but the striker hit the post with his shot.

The game draw to a close with neither side breaking the deadlock, leaving Brighton 19th in the table and Huddersfield in 16th.
